Choosing the size of the drum

If you're in the market for an entirely new washing machine, there are numerous aspects to take into consideration. Drum size is also crucial. The size of the drum determines the amount of washing you can do at a time. If you pick the wrong size your washing machine might not be adequate to handle your laundry loads and could cause damage to your clothes during the process.

The size of a drum is typically measured by kilos. This gives you an idea of how much washing you can fit in it. A 5kg drum is usually enough to hold sheets and towels for two or one person and a 6kg drum will accommodate a duvet. Larger households will have an 8kg or 10kg drum to be suitable. Check if your washer offers a cold-fill feature. This can help you reduce energy consumption by using less water.

The maximum capacity of a washer is only applicable to the primary cotton programme, so it's important to keep this in mind when selecting the right model. If you're planning on washing silks or woollens it is recommended to use a smaller size load. is advised. Some programs only use a small percentage of the capacity. This can help you to avoid over-loading.

Overloading a washing machine could cause damage to it, since it puts unnecessary stress on its motor and agitator. It also can waste water, as the machine is using the same amount of liquid, regardless of the size of the drum. In addition, overloading could cause the clothes to get stuck in the agitator, causing them to wrinkle.

It is essential to select a washing machine with an extremely high spin speed because this will allow your clothes to dry quicker and reduce the risk of mould or mildew. Pay attention to what type of laundry you plan to wash. Certain types of clothes require different settings. For instance, woollens and delicate items should be washed on an extremely low temperature using gentle cycles. Other items, like jeans can be washed at a high temperature with a normal or fast cycle.

It is also important to consider the dimensions of the machine. Some models have protruding depth and may need extra space in your laundry room or kitchen to open the door. Some brands offer a height-reduction kit that lets you lower the machine. Others have adjustable feet, which allows you to customize the dimensions.

On the machine's front, you can find an energy label that indicates its energy efficiency. They will be rated from D to A +++, which will help you make a more informed decision. You can also check the information on the annual consumption of water and spin drying efficiency and load capacity.
